Axle or wheel bearing? Or something else
I have 2009 cobalt ss and have a weird whining noise with a clicking coming from my front end passenger side. The noise only occurs when there is no load on the car. When I get on the gas the noise disappears. When I turn there is no noise. It's only when I'm going straight. There's no play in the wheel bearing. And I don't see any signs of axle damage. Any help?

That's an old mechanics trick.... "Check for play in the wheel bearing... if there isn't any its something else". Not always the case.
My daily driver Cavalier's wheel bearings roared like no other, but had no play or signs of wear on the exterior. They were shot though. Change yours.
OP, a clicking noise is usually an axle issue.
